11) Case No. 13-444-D, Stephen Palumbo, involving the denial of a pistol permit to carry pistols and revolvers. The appellant appeared on his own behalf. Sgt. Stevens represented the local Issuing Authority, Town Manager Steven Werbner, Town of Tolland. 

Decision: By a unanimous decision, the Board voted to overturn the decision, by default, due to the local Issuing Authority, Sgt. Stevens, representative of Town Manager Steven Werbner, Town of Tolland, failure to provide the written statement as to why the appellant was denied, at least 10 days prior to the hearing in accordance with C.G.S. 29-32b(c). The Board voted for Mr. Palumbo to be issued a temporary pistol permit.

New Business: Tramadeo made a motion that the maximum number of cases to be scheduled on each docket to be twelve. Kuck seconded the motion. After discussion it was noted that this was a matter, in accordance with the Board’s regulations, to be decided by the Board Secretary and not by a vote of the members. Kuck withdrew his second to the motion and Tramadeo withdrew his motion.  Secretary Knapp agreed to reduce the number of cases to 12 for each meeting.  It was also suggested that any cases with automatic disqualifiers be placed at the beginning of the agenda.
